Don't love school? Declan Woods (Mktg'26) didn't always love the classroom either. But that didn't stop him from loving Leeds, learning a few hard-earned lessons about success and failure, and finding his own path to graduation. For anyone who doesn't think of themselves as a stellar student, Woods has a simple message: Prevail.
Woods always wanted to be featured in “Faces of Leeds.” The only problem? He didn't think he was the typical candidate. So, like any resourceful Leeds student, he made his own luck. He designed a “Faces of Leeds” poster featuring himself and hung it up in Koelbel (for the record, our building managers don't recommend this strategy).

After posting a video on Instagram, Woods’ story took off. More than 30,000 likes later, he returned to 91Ҹ after graduation to visit Leeds and reclaim his masterpiece. While he was here, he connected with us and—at long last!—he let us interview him for his official "Faces of Leeds" profile.
Now, Woods is working with a startup in Los Angeles, proving that even students who don't necessarily fit the mold can still find their way to success.
